    "Resolution for the error Code: 80070002 0 x ' OR '0 x 80070003 '.

    To resolve this problem, remove the download directory and then to return to the update sites. To do this, follow these steps:

    1. Stop the automatic updates service. To do this, follow these steps:

      1. Click Start and run, type services.msc, and then click OK.
      2. Right-click the automatic updates service and then click on stop.
      3. Minimize the Services snap-in.
    2. Rename C:\Windows\SoftwareDistribution directory. To do this, follow these steps:
      1. Click Start, run, type cmd, and then click OK.
      2. Type cd %windir%, and then press ENTER.
      3. Type ren C:\Windows\SoftwareDistribution SDTemp, and then press ENTER
      4. Type exit and press ENTER.

      Note When you delete the folder % windir%\softwaredistribution, the history list is erased from the "Review your Updates" section of the Windows Update Web site. This action will not affect the updates installed on your computer. Subsequent updates will appear in the history list.

    3. Start the automatic updates service. To do this, follow these steps:
      1. Expand the Services snap-in.
      2. Right-click the automatic updates service and then click Start.
      3. Close the Services snap-in window.
    4. Visit the Windows Update Web site, Microsoft Update Web site, or the WSUS server again, and then download an update.

    This problem may occur if one of the following conditions is true:

    · A program on your computer interfered with the installation of the service pack.

    · There is an inconsistency in the store of Windows services. The store Windows maintenance is a required component to install service packs.

    To resolve this problem, try each resolution in the 'General resolution"and the"Advanced Troubleshooting"section in the order in which they are presented. After trying a resolution, try to install the service pack again. If you can't always install the service pack, try the next resolution.

    Resolution 1: Install the stand-alone package for the service pack instead of using Windows Update to install the Service Pack

    Note If you have already tried to install the stand-alone package for the service pack and you have encountered this problem, skip this resolution and go to resolution 2.

    If you don't know if you've tried to install the stand-alone package for the service pack, it is recommended that you try the following steps to install the stand-alone package for the service pack. By using the stand-alone package to install the service pack, you eliminate installation issues that may be related to Windows Update. This simplifies the troubleshooting process

    Solution 2: Run the system update readiness tool

    System Update tool checks your computer and trying to resolve certain conditions that can interfere with the installation of the updates or other software. However, before you download the tool, you must determine whether your computer is running a 32-bit version or a 64 bit version of the Windows Vista operating system. If your computer is Windows Vista installed, and you know which version you are using, go to the section "how to download the system update readiness tool. If you are unsure which version your computer has installed, follow these steps:

    1. click on Start

    2. collapse this includes it in the Search box, type System, and then click System in the programs list.

    The operating system is displayed as follows:

    · For a 32 - bit version operating system, 32-bit operating system appears for the system type under System.

    · For a 64 - bit version operating system, 64-bit operating system appears for the system type under System.

    After you determine which version of Windows Vista, your computer is running, download system update readiness tool.

    80073712 result code means that there is an area of Windows, which is in an inconsistent state. It can sometimes be solved by running the preparation tool update system, also known as the CheckSUR -.
    Description of the preparation tool system update for Windows Vista for Windows Server 2008, for Windows 7 and for Windows Server 2008 R2

    You will need to download and register the correct Version of CheckSUR that corresponds to the edition of Windows and the architecture of the computer.
    To see what is the Windows edition and the architecture of the computer open Control Panel. Then, open system.
    The edition of Windows is at the top. Under the system's system type:
    Next to system type: you will see the architecture of the computer.

    Download and Save the appropriate Version of CheckSUR intended for your system.
